Re: 4 Cylinder, Banger Model A, B, C
The expertise you can find there is astounding, though of course it is an open forum and there are plenty of amateurs and dangerous lunatics.
There are a number of people on there with decades of racing experience as well as conventional rebuilding. What is interesting, though, is the number of YOUNG banger enthusiasts who have appeared there, some American, some English and European...there was even a Romanian who had encountered some fragments of a Wehrmacht Model BB engine dumped during WWII! The Model A and Early V8 clubs seem to have a dearth of young members...but there are a LOT of banger and flathead learners over there. |
